Global Orthopedic Braces Market size was valued at USD 4.9 billion in 2023 and is poised to grow from USD 5.21 billion in 2024 to USD 8.56 billion by 2032, growing at a CAGR of 6.4% during the forecast period (2025-2032).
The global orthopedic braces market is witnessing significant growth driven by rising orthopedic disorders, sports injuries, and an aging demographic. There is an increasing preference for functional bracing solutions as patients seek non-surgical and cost-effective approaches for musculoskeletal correction and recovery. Heightened awareness of orthopedic rehabilitation, combined with advancements in smart wearable technology, continues to enhance market dynamics. North America, particularly the U.S. and Canada, leads in 3D-printed braces and has a high prevalence of osteoarthritis and ACL injuries. The Asia-Pacific region exhibits rapid growth supported by better healthcare access and local market adaptation. Europe is advancing the digitization of physiotherapy, including wearable mobility aids. Popular trends include modular and adjustable braces, with hospital procurement and direct-to-consumer sales forming essential distribution channels.

Driver of the Global Orthopedic Braces Market
The global orthopedic braces market is experiencing significant growth due to the rising participation in sports and the expanding elderly demographic, both of which contribute to a higher prevalence of musculoskeletal disorders. As these conditions become more common, orthopedic braces emerge as a practical and non-invasive method for pain relief, enhancing mobility and supporting rehabilitation. This trend highlights the increasing preference for braces in outpatient settings and home care, as they offer convenience and accessibility while potentially delaying or eliminating the need for surgical interventions. Consequently, these factors are driving revenue growth in the orthopedic braces market worldwide.
Restraints in the Global Orthopedic Braces Market
Despite the growing demand for orthopedic braces, the high costs and limited insurance reimbursements in many countries remain significant challenges. Patients and clinics often opt for basic or cheaper alternatives, leading to a reduction in the adoption of advanced models. This lack of adequate reimbursement can significantly hinder the widespread use of these essential medical devices, particularly in low-income regions where out-of-pocket expenses represent a substantial portion of overall healthcare costs. Consequently, limited financial support can restrict access to the latest orthopedic technologies, ultimately impacting patient care and recovery outcomes.
Market Trends of the Global Orthopedic Braces Market
The global orthopedic braces market is witnessing a transformative trend driven by the integration of AI technologies, which enhance patient recovery outcomes through advanced motion sensors and prognostic algorithms in spinal and knee braces. This innovation allows for continuous monitoring of patient progress without requiring direct clinical access, facilitating more personalized rehabilitation programs. Hospitals in regions like the United States and Germany are adopting these intelligent braces to streamline recovery processes, reduce complications, and improve long-term mobility for patients after orthopedic surgeries. Consequently, this shift towards technology-driven solutions is a significant catalyst for growth in the orthopedic braces sector globally.
